Embodiment Construction

[0088] Below in conjunction with the preferred embodiment shown in the accompanying drawings, the present invention will be further described in detail:

[0089] Implementation of an electronic switch applied to a DC brushless motor constitutes a method such as Picture 1-1 , Figure 2 to Figure 8 shown.

[0090] Method of the present invention comprises steps:

[0091] A. First, a housing is provided, and the housing is composed of a right housing 101 and a left housing 102; then the right housing 101 and the left housing 102 are provided to clamp a button main shaft 9 to slide up and down on the housing;

[0092] B. Next, the button spindle 9 is set to connect the spindle clamping part 93 inside the housing. Abstract

The invention discloses a forming method of an electronic-type switch applied to a direct-current brushless motor. The method includes the step of arranging a shell, a button main shaft, a capacitor moving piece, a capacitor static piece or resistor strip film, an upper stirring rod and an elastic piece body. A ball is replaced by the elastic piece, the elastic piece freely moves in a sliding way of the elastic piece, and a reliable limiting device is arranged. A current metal contact is replaced by a variable capacitor or a resistor, the large work current of a motor as a start electric tool is indirectly controlled by a microswitch to not pass through a contact of the switch and reduce abrasion of the contact, and therefore the service life of the switch is prolonged. Because electronic drive is adopted, the overall working current of the switch is small. The electronic-type switch has the advantages that the electronic-type switch is easy and convenient to assemble, low in cost, wide in travel range, capable of being precisely adjusted, strong in reliability and long in service life, and an adjustor is good in handfeel.

Description

technical field [0001] The invention relates to an electric switch device, in particular to an electric switch device on a brushless direct current electric tool. Background technique [0002] In the prior art, the switches used on the electric tool are used to start the motor, to select the forward and reverse direction of the motor, and to adjust the rotational speed of the motor. When starting the motor, the switch needs to pass a large current, so the current switch starts the motor by mechanical contact with the metal contact point, and the contact point is mainly a silver-plated metal point. When the switch is opened or closed, it is easy to generate an arc, burn the switch, and shorten the life of the switch. . And the switch that has increased the speed regulating function has only increased the variable resistance adjustment on the original basis, and can't change the above shortcoming.
